Quick Facts — 04105

What is the median household income in 04105?
The median household income in 04105 is $131,833 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in 04105?
The poverty rate in 04105 is 1.8%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in 04105?
$669,500 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in 04105?
The median gross rent in 04105 is $2,070 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of 04105 residents have a college degree?
70.5% of adults in 04105 h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
